.header__menu__wrapper[data-v-5e2d9fba]{align-items:center;display:flex;font-size:14px;gap:24px;height:48px;justify-content:end;padding:0 48px;position:absolute;width:100vw;z-index:100}.header__menu[data-v-5e2d9fba]{cursor:pointer}.header__menu[data-v-5e2d9fba]:hover{opacity:.7}@media (max-width:480px){.header__menu__wrapper[data-v-5e2d9fba]{gap:16px;padding:0 16px}}.firstView[data-v-ddd17fe6]{padding:48px;position:relative}.firstView__companyName[data-v-ddd17fe6]{font-size:56px;font-synthesis-weight:none;line-height:.8;margin:calc(50vh - 90px) auto 0;opacity:0;text-align:center;transform:translate3d(0,20px,0);transition:opacity .5s ease-out,transform .6s cubic-bezier(.22,1,.36,1);transition-delay:.08s;width:-moz-fit-content;width:fit-content;will-change:opacity,transform}.firstView__companyName.is-ready[data-v-ddd17fe6]{opacity:1;transform:translateZ(0)}.firstView__companyName__lab[data-v-ddd17fe6]{font-size:32px}.firstView__imgContainer[data-v-ddd17fe6]{margin-top:48px;position:relative;width:-moz-fit-content;width:fit-content}.firstView__imgComment[data-v-ddd17fe6]{bottom:178px;font-size:14px;left:83px;line-height:1.2;position:absolute;white-space:pre-line;z-index:10}.firstView__imgComment--hi[data-v-ddd17fe6]{left:140px}@media (max-width:480px){.firstView[data-v-ddd17fe6]{padding:48px 40px}.firstView__companyName[data-v-ddd17fe6]{font-size:40px;margin-top:calc(50vh - 63px);transform:translate3d(0,14px,0)}.firstView__companyName__lab[data-v-ddd17fe6]{font-size:22px}.firstView__imgContainer[data-v-ddd17fe6]{margin:calc(50vh - 287px) auto 0}.firstView__imgComment[data-v-ddd17fe6]{bottom:138px;font-size:10px;left:68px}.firstView__imgComment--hi[data-v-ddd17fe6]{left:110px}.firstView__img[data-v-ddd17fe6]{height:190px;width:205px}}.section__titleWrapper[data-v-7e5c970a]{width:-moz-fit-content;width:fit-content}.section__title[data-v-7e5c970a]{font-size:32px}.section__titleDesign[data-v-7e5c970a]{margin:0 auto}@media (max-width:480px){.section__title[data-v-7e5c970a]{font-size:24px}.section__titleDesign[data-v-7e5c970a]{height:15px;width:83px}}.service__contents[data-v-d6e5ca25]{display:flex;flex-direction:column;gap:16px;text-decoration:none;width:-moz-fit-content;width:fit-content}.service__contents__disable[data-v-d6e5ca25]{pointer-events:none}.service__contents__title[data-v-d6e5ca25]{font-size:20px;text-align:center}.service__contents__summary[data-v-d6e5ca25]{font-size:14px;line-height:1.5;width:190px}@media (max-width:480px){.service__contents[data-v-d6e5ca25]{gap:8px}.service__contents__title[data-v-d6e5ca25]{font-size:16px}.service__contents__summary[data-v-d6e5ca25]{width:100%}.service__contents__img[data-v-d6e5ca25]{height:auto;width:50px}}.service[data-v-89caa156]{padding:48px;position:relative}.service__container[data-v-89caa156]{display:grid;gap:130px;grid-template-columns:repeat(auto-fit,190px);justify-content:center;margin:96px 0}.service__item[data-v-89caa156]{opacity:0;transform:translate3d(0,20px,0);transition:opacity .6s ease-out,transform .6s cubic-bezier(.22,1,.36,1);transition-delay:calc(var(--reveal-index, 0)*80ms);will-change:opacity,transform}.service__item.is-revealed[data-v-89caa156]{opacity:1;transform:translateZ(0)}@media (max-width:605px){.service__container[data-v-89caa156]{margin:48px 0 0;row-gap:48px}}@media (max-width:480px){.service[data-v-89caa156]{padding:48px 40px 136px}.service__item[data-v-89caa156]{transform:translate3d(0,14px,0)}.service__container[data-v-89caa156]{gap:48px}}.about[data-v-64815339]{padding:48px;position:relative}.about__contents[data-v-64815339]{display:flex;flex-direction:column;font-size:14px;gap:32px;line-height:1.8;margin:96px auto;max-width:400px;opacity:0;transform:translate3d(0,24px,0);transition:opacity .6s ease-out,transform .6s cubic-bezier(.22,1,.36,1);will-change:opacity,transform}.about__contents.is-revealed[data-v-64815339]{opacity:1;transform:translateZ(0)}.about__contents__companyProf[data-v-64815339]{display:flex;flex-wrap:wrap;width:100%}.contents__companyProf__title[data-v-64815339]{width:30%}.contents__companyProf__data[data-v-64815339]{width:70%}.about__img[data-v-64815339]{opacity:0;transform:translate3d(0,28px,0);transition:opacity .6s ease-out,transform .6s cubic-bezier(.22,1,.36,1);transition-delay:.12s;will-change:opacity,transform}.about__img.is-revealed[data-v-64815339]{opacity:1;transform:translateZ(0)}@media (max-width:480px){.about[data-v-64815339]{padding:48px 40px 136px}.about__contents[data-v-64815339]{margin:48px 0;max-width:100%;transform:translate3d(0,16px,0)}.about__img[data-v-64815339]{transform:translate3d(0,18px,0);transition-delay:.1s}}.input__wrapper[data-v-a52815bb]{display:flex;flex-direction:column;gap:4px}.input[data-v-a52815bb]{background-color:var(--black);border:none;border-radius:0;color:var(--white);font-size:14px;height:32px;outline:none}.input__error[data-v-a52815bb]{background-color:var(--error)}.textarea__wrapper[data-v-bc3f57b6]{display:flex;flex-direction:column;gap:4px}.textarea[data-v-bc3f57b6]{background-color:var(--black);border:none;border-radius:0;color:var(--white);font-size:14px;height:120px;outline:none}.textarea__error[data-v-bc3f57b6]{background-color:var(--error)}.contact__sendButton[data-v-fac5593c]{background-color:var(--white);border:none;border-radius:0;height:60px;margin:0 auto;padding:0;transform:rotate(347deg);width:144px}.contact__sendButton__img[data-v-fac5593c]{-o-object-fit:cover;object-fit:cover}.contact[data-v-3db04470]{padding:80px 80px 120px;position:relative}.contact__itemContainer[data-v-3db04470]{display:flex;flex-direction:column;gap:32px;margin:40px auto 0;width:400px}.contact__formWrapper[data-v-3db04470]{display:flex;flex-direction:column;gap:16px}.hpGroup[data-v-3db04470]{height:1px;left:-10000px;overflow:hidden;position:absolute;top:auto;width:1px}.recaptcha__notice[data-v-3db04470]{bottom:56px;color:var(--gray);font-size:10px;left:50%;position:absolute;text-align:center;transform:translate(-50%);-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);width:-moz-fit-content;width:fit-content}.recaptcha__notice a[data-v-3db04470]{color:var(--gray)}.privacy__notice[data-v-3db04470]{font-size:14px;text-align:center;text-decoration:none}.contact__sentMessage[data-v-3db04470]{font-size:10px;height:15px;text-align:center}@media (max-width:555px){.contact[data-v-3db04470]{padding:48px calc(100vw - 90%) 136px}.contact__itemContainer[data-v-3db04470]{width:100%}}
